Output 70b20e397a066031feba79f72af45127691d4d2881315ed8eeaf6d9e5590b61d:1

value
183097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3451905e855e7f5c789b0ce8f1c81907fb65960d OP_EQUAL
address
36TemgT8LWGuDqx5LXQfBCn7fPYN9mSRVp
transaction
70b20e397a066031feba79f72af45127691d4d2881315ed8eeaf6d9e5590b61d
confirmations
291304
spent
true